We’re going to be on NBC’s Today Show on Friday morning, January 26th!  Not only are they airing a story they filmed here at the ranch this past Monday, but they’re also flying Alayne out today to New York so she can appear "live" on the program tomorrow morning.  And if that’s not enough, they’re also flying our paralyzed Yorkie, Spirit, and her new adoptive Mom and Dad, Nicci and Glenn Bennett, to New York to appear on the show along with Alayne.  On Tuesday they sent a film crew to Tampa to get footage of Spirit and interview Nicci and Glenn, so that will be part of the story, too.

The producer told me that the segment featuring the ranch is scheduled for 8:15 a.m. Eastern time Friday. Of course, because the program airs at different times depending on what time zone you’re in, you’ll need to check your local listings.  But if they hold to that time — and the producer cautioned that it could definitely change depending on breaking news and other events — the segment should air shortly after the start of the second hour of the 3-hour program, wherever you are.  (The original broadcast in New York runs from 7 a.m. to 10 a.m.)  This being television, though, there are no guarantees!
